Stock Photo - Cliff island of Es Vedrá as seen from Torre d'es Savinar, Ibiza, Spain, Europe

Stock Photo: Cliff island of Es Vedrá as seen from Torre d'es Savinar, Ibiza, Spain, Europe.

Searchable keywords

Choose multiple keywords